使用MongoDB进行距离计算

时间:2012-04-19 19:04:39

标签: java java-ee mongodb

我试图使用MongoDB在Java中找到两个位置P(x,y)和Q(a,b)之间的距离。

我正在传递x,y,即我的应用程序中的纬度和经度,我得到a,b作为最近的点,现在我正在寻找这两点之间的距离。在某处我读了geoNear支持这个,但是我找不到geoNear的Java代码,我只能在MongoDB命令提示符下运行。

请告诉我如何在Java中使用MongoDB进行距离计算。

由于

1 个答案:

答案 0 :(得分:1)

另一位用户刚问了一个类似的问题,关于如何将geoNear命令与Java驱动程序一起使用。希望答案也能解决你的问题 Calculate distance in Java Using MongoDB